We are also praying for your home life and for grace as you seek to respond with patience in a difficult situation. The Scriptures teach that God Himself is the God of patience and comfort. He is long suffering and He works out His purposes with great patience. Through the patience and comfort of the Scriptures we are given hope, because hope is bound up with God Himself. Apart from Him there is no real hope, but when we have Him, hope is enlarged and strengthened.

You have need of patience, as the letter to the Hebrews says, that after you have done the will of God you might receive the promise. The saints of old through faith and patience inherited the promises. Abraham waited many years before God fulfilled His promise of a son through whom the seed would come. Job endured great affliction and is set before us as an example of patient endurance, and we are shown in the end how full of pity and tender mercy the Lord is. James uses the picture of a farmer waiting for the precious fruit of the earth, waiting with long patience for the early and latter rain. In the same way the Lord shows great patience as He waits for His harvest.

That same patience is what we are called to show to one another. We are to be like minded toward one another according to Jesus Christ, being patient as God has been patient with us. We are thankful for how patient God is with us, and for how patient others are with us, and we are called to extend that same patience to others as we would want it shown to us.
